What is the Abortion Pill?

The abortion pill is not just one pill – but includes two types of medications taken in the process. This form of abortion is commonly known as medical or medication abortion.  

The two abortion pill medications include mifepristone and misoprostol. Each drug works to terminate an existing pregnancy and remove the pregnancy through the vagina. You take the first pill, mifepristone, at an abortion clinic and the second drug (misoprostol) 24-48 hours later. 

The abortion pill is only approved for use during the first six weeks of pregnancy in the state of Texas. This date is why an ultrasound is vital to determine how far along you are in your pregnancy. Ultrasound also offers the ability to confirm you have a viable pregnancy, one developing normally in the uterus and not an ectopic pregnancy. Risks of the Abortion Pill 

Mayo Clinic shares the possible risks of medical abortion, including:

  • Incomplete abortion, which may need to be followed by surgical abortion
  • Digestive system discomfort
  • Heavy and prolonged bleeding
  • Infection
  • Fever

Risks of Ordering the Abortion Pill Online

The FDA warns women about ordering the abortion pill online, sharing how it exposes them to significant health and safety risks. Some of these risks include:

1. It Bypasses Safeguards

The online abortion pill method, according to the FDA, is not recommended for all women. Certain health conditions may cause interference and safety issues. 

It’s essential to know if you are even eligible for the abortion pill through pregnancy confirmation. Lab-quality pregnancy testing and an ultrasound will inform you of your pregnancy details and any unique health risks.

2. Possibility of Counterfeit Drugs 

With online pharmacies come risks like counterfeit or contaminated drugs. These types of medications are not safe and are damaging to your health. Some online drugs could even contain improper ingredients and dosage. These could result in serious health complications or even death.
